>I want to learn guitar, and I want to start with something decent; what should I buy?
Second-hand HSS MIM strat, around $350. Something cheaper? Yamaha Pacifica or Squier strat.
Second-hand because 1) it's cheaper with no discernible reduction in quality and 2) so you won't lose money on the resale if you quit.

>>68314302
How much did you pay for your Ibanez Bass ? It's most likely an SR series as the BTB series is less widespread.
Every model of SR is incredibly similar though, aside from their Bass Workshop models, they just have the same physical specs with different pickups and QC.
As for the difference between Ibanez basses and guitars, the SR has a "305mmR" radius, which is apparently equal to 12", and the BTB have a "400mmR" radius, which is 16". The wizard neck that's on their RG, S/SA, FR guitar models, is a "400mmR" radius.
The only point where they are similar is that they all have larger radii than other brands (Fender basses are 9.5" radius, I think the larger their guitars have is 12" radius).
I think it may be one of the reasons a lot of people dislike them, personally it's the reason I love them.

>>68319793
For future reference when you learn setup process, the feeler gauge and microruler aren't strictly necessary. You can use card stock as a feeler or just eyeball it. Regular ruler works fine as long as the measurement extends all the way to the end of the ruler. You can also ballpark action adjust by eye and feel.

Depending on truss rod you may only need an allen key instead of the cup wrench thing.
